    Chamfer & deburing options

    I have a lyman accutrimmer and was wondering if there are any options like the rcbs offers with their 3 in 1 trimming head (trim, chamfer, and debur all in one step). Does Lyman make anything like this?

    I have the rcbs and it has never worked like you think it should.

    So I do it in two steps but I use a drill instead of turning it by hand. So I trim cases then debur

    Depending on what the cutter thread size you might be able to use The rcbs 3 way.

                As far as I know, Lyman does not offer a 3-1 cutter option.

                I use a Forster trimmer with 3 way attachment. It's very accurate and repeatable. It trims, Chamferd and deburs lightning fast, only a few turns on the handle. It suits my shooting needs. I suggest looking into one.

                There is an option for a power screw driver attachment of you would like.
